Rumah > pembangunan bahagian belakang > Tutorial Python > Pengenalan kepada fungsi Python: penggunaan dan contoh fungsi jenis

Pengenalan kepada fungsi Python: penggunaan dan contoh fungsi jenis

王林
Lepaskan: 2023-11-03 14:12:39
asal
1540 orang telah melayarinya

Pengenalan kepada fungsi Python: penggunaan dan contoh fungsi jenis

Pengenalan kepada fungsi Python: penggunaan dan contoh fungsi jenis

Python ialah bahasa pengaturcaraan yang berkuasa dan fleksibel yang menyediakan banyak fungsi terbina dalam untuk membantu kami menulis kod yang lebih cekap. Salah satu fungsi yang sangat berguna ialah fungsi type(). Fungsi type() boleh membantu kami menentukan jenis objek dan mengembalikan nama jenis tersebut. Dalam artikel ini, kami akan memperkenalkan penggunaan asas dan contoh fungsi type(). Sintaks fungsi

type() adalah seperti berikut:

type(object)
Salin selepas log masuk

Di mana, objek ialah objek yang jenisnya hendak disemak. Fungsi

type() mengembalikan objek jenis yang mewakili jenis parameter objek. Sebagai contoh, jika kita mempunyai rentetan "Hello World", kita boleh menggunakan fungsi type() untuk mengesahkan jenisnya:

a = 'Hello World'
print(type(a))
Salin selepas log masuk

Output:

<class 'str'>
Salin selepas log masuk

Fungsi type() mempunyai banyak kegunaan. Berikut ialah beberapa contoh biasa:

Contoh 1: Menyemak jenis nilai

a = 5
b = 5.0
c = '5'
d = [1, 2, 3, 4, 5]
e = {'one': 1, 'two': 2, 'three': 3}

print('a is', type(a))
print('b is', type(b))
print('c is', type(c))
print('d is', type(d))
print('e is', type(e))
Salin selepas log masuk

Output:

a is 
b is 
c is <class 'str'>
d is 
e is 
Salin selepas log masuk

Contoh 2: Menyemak jenis fungsi

def add_numbers(a, b):
    return a + b

print(type(add_numbers))
Salin selepas log masuk

Output:

rreee

ContohSemak modul

<class 'function'>
Salin selepas log masuk

Output :

import math

print(type(math))
Salin selepas log masuk

Contoh 4: Menyemak jenis kelas

<class 'module'>
Salin selepas log masuk

Output:

class Animal:
    def __init__(self, name):
        self.name = name

dog = Animal('Dog')

print(type(dog))
Salin selepas log masuk

Akhir sekali, perlu diperhatikan bahawa fungsi type() tidak boleh digunakan untuk menyemak sama ada objek boleh dipanggil. Jika anda perlu menyemak sama ada objek boleh dipanggil, anda boleh menggunakan fungsi callable().

Ringkasan: Fungsi

type() menyediakan cara cepat untuk menyemak jenis objek Python. Ia boleh digunakan pada jenis data Python biasa seperti integer, nombor titik terapung, rentetan, senarai, dll. Pada masa yang sama, ia juga boleh menyemak jenis fungsi, modul dan kelas. Fleksibiliti ini menjadikan type() salah satu fungsi yang paling berguna dalam Python.

Atas ialah kandungan terperinci Pengenalan kepada fungsi Python: penggunaan dan contoh fungsi jenis.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an